Ward Boundaries
& Map |
|
The following
are the new ward
boundaries for
the City of
Jonesboro,
dividing it into
6 unique City
Council
districts. The
boundaries were
established and
signed on
January 7, 2002.

Ward 1
Begin at the
intersection of
Union Pacific
Railroad with
the western city
limits; thence
east along Union
Pacific Railroad
to Flint Street;
thence south
along Flint
Street to
Nettleton
Avenue; thence
west along
Nettleton Avenue
to Cole Street;
thence south
along Cole
Street to Wood
Street; thence
southwest along
Wood Street to
Woodsprings
Road; thence
west along
Woodsprings Road
to Christian
Creek; thence
north along
Christian Creek
to Rosemond
Avenue; thence
west along
Rosemond Avenue
to Biscayne
Lane; thence
north along
Biscayne Lane to
Denver Drive;
thence west
along Denver
Drive to Joe N.
Martin
Expressway;
thence southeast
along Joe N.
Martin
Expressway to
Wood Street;
thence south
along Wood
Street to Neely
Road; thence
west along Neely
Road to
Woodsprings
Road; thence
north along
Woodsprings Road
to Casey Springs
Road; thence
north along
Casey Springs
Road to
Strawfloor
Drive; thence
south along
Strawfloor Drive
to city limits. |
Ward 2
Begin at the
intersection of
Union Pacific
Railroad with
the western city
limits; thence
east along Union
Pacific Railroad
to Flint Street;
thence south
along Flint
Street to
Nettleton
Avenue; thence
east along
Nettleton Avenue
to Kitchen
Street; thence
north along
Kitchen Street
to Richmond
Avenue; thence
east along
Richmond Avenue
to Haltom
Street; thence
north along
Haltom Street to
Oak Street;
thence east
along Oak Street
to Patrick
Street; thence
north along
Patrick Street
to Lost Creek
Ditch; thence
northeast along
Lost Creek Ditch
to Lost Creek;
thence north
along Lost Creek
to the northern
city limits. |
